Output 8c17071683a4000e8c59f02b741b0a55504e8e5870798b2072b581745359b7a2:1

value
152845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a9b72cba8ecca95d5157b355d4d767845424ef0 OP_EQUAL
address
35aJXM2uNrvjzrG1KPNa7W4vHumPkTyWQQ
transaction
8c17071683a4000e8c59f02b741b0a55504e8e5870798b2072b581745359b7a2
confirmations
370261
spent
true